Game description:

Released in 1983 for the Famicom (NES), Popeye no Eigo Asobi is a charming edutainment title developed by Nintendo to teach Japanese players basic English vocabulary. Reusing the familiar sights and sounds of the classic 1982 arcade hit, the game challenges you to spell out words to keep Bluto from knocking Swee'Pea out of his basket, combining basic language lessons with classic platforming tension.

How to Play

The game features two main modes: Word Puzzle, a Hangman-style game where you punch letters to spell translations of Japanese words, and Word Catcher, a two-player mode where you must catch falling letters in the correct order. Tips

  • In Word Puzzle mode, avoid punching the question mark block—while it instantly solves the word for you, it counts as an automatic round loss.
  • Start with Word Puzzle A if you need the Katakana translations; Word Puzzle B hides the hints and expects a stronger grasp of English vocabulary.
